Inputs and Outputs Wiring
116 UDA2182 Universal Dual Analyzer Product Manual January 2009
Conform to code
Instrument wiring should conform to regulations of the National Electrical Code.

Shielded wiring for locations with interference
In applications where plastic conduit or open wire trays are used, shielded milticonductor
22 gage (0.326 mm
2
) or heavier signal input wiring is required.
Avoiding interference
Instrument wiring is considered Level 1, per section 6.3 of IEEE STD. 518 for plant
facilities layout and instrumentation application. Level 1 wiring must not be run close to
higher level signals such as power lines or drive signals for phase fired SCR systems, etc.
Unprotected input wiring in high electrical noise environments is subject to
electromagnetic, electrostatic, and radio frequency interference pickup of sufficient
magnitude to overload input filters. The best instrument performance is obtained by
keeping the interfering signals out of the instruments altogether by using proper wiring
practices.
References
Refer to the following when wiring the unit.
IEEE STD. 518, Guide for the Installation of Electrical Equipment to Minimize
Electrical Noise Inputs from External Sources.
Appropriate wiring diagram supplied with electrode mounting or preamplifier
module.
